8.3.6 The Integrated Voltage Regulator (LDO)
The TIOS101-3 and TIOS101-5 each have an integrated linear voltage regulator (LDO) which can supply power
to external components. The voltage regulator is specified for VCC voltages in the range of 7 V to 36 V with
respect to GND. The LDO is capable of delivering up to 20 mA. The LDO output is current limited to 35-mA to
limit the inrush current onto VCC_OUT decoupling capacitors during initial power up.
The LDO is designed to be stable with standard ceramic capacitors with values of 1 μF or larger at the output.
X5R- and X7R-type capacitors are best because they have minimal variation in value and ESR over temperature.
Maximum ESR should be less than 1 Ω. With tolerance and dc bias effects, the minimum capacitance to ensure
stability is 1 μF.
